2.5.6 Onboard Devices Configuration HD Audio Controller [Enabled] [Enabled] Enables the High Definition Audio Controller. [Disabled] Disables the controller. The following two items appear only when you set the HD Audio Controller item to [Enabled]. Front Panel Type [HD] Allows you to set the front panel audio connector (AAFP) mode to legacy AC'97 or highdefinition audio depending on the audio standard that the front panel audio module supports. [HD] Sets the front panel audio connector (AAFP) mode to high definition audio. [AC97] Sets the front panel audio connector (AAFP) mode to legacy AC'97 SPDIF Out Type [SPDIF] Allows you to select the digital audio output type. Configuartion options: [SPIDF] [HDMI] ASM1061 Storage Controller [AHCI Mode] Allows you to enable or disable the ASM1061 Storage Controller. Configuartion options: [AHCI Mode] [IDE Mode] [Disabled] ASM1061 Storage OPROM [Enabled] This item appears only when the ASM1061 Storage Controller item is set to [AHCI Mode] or [IDE Mode]. [Enabled] Enables the ASM1061 Storage OPROM. [Disabled] Disables the ASM1061 Storage OPROM. Realtek LAN Controller [Enabled] [Enabled] Enables the Realtek LAN controller. [Disabled] Disables the controller. Realtek PXE OPROM [Disabled] This item appears only when you set the Realtek LAN Controller item to [Enabled] and allows you to enable or disable the Rom Help of the Realtek LAN controller. Configuration options: [Enabled] [Disabled] Asmedia USB 3.0 Controller [Enabled] [Enabled] Enables the onboard USB 3.0 controller. [Disabled] Disables the controller. Asmedia USB 3.0 Battery Charging Support [Disabled] This item appears only when the Asmedia USB 3.0 Controller item is set to [Enabled]. [Enabled] Enables the Asmedia USB 3.0 battery charging function. [Disabled] Disables this function Serial Port Configuration The sub-items in this menu allow you to set the serial port configuration.
